Our Monday 30 April Programme:
Our speaker will be Chris Campbell, Director of Culture & Entertainment Tourism at Tourism London and chair of the 2019 JUNO Week Host Committee. The Juno Awards of 2019, honouring Canadian music achievements, will be presented in London during the weekend of 16-17 March 2019. The primary telecast ceremonies will be held at Budweiser Gardens, preceded by numerous Juno Week events from 11 March. This is the first time these awards will be hosted in London.

Chris will be outlining events and activities to be held during the 2019 London Juno week.

April is Rotary Maternal and Child Health Month
Maternal and Child Health Care, is one of Rotary’s Six Areas of Focus. Every day mothers risk their lives giving birth and millions of children die each year from treatable, preventable causes. Rotarians improve access to essential medical services for mothers and their children. These efforts are aimed at reducing the number of children under age five who die each year because of malnutrition, inadequate health care, and poor sanitation – a figure that is currently estimated at 7 million.
 
According to another estimate, more than 80 percent of maternal deaths can be prevented with access to reproductive health services and trained health care workers. Rotarians provide education, immunizations, birthing kits, and mobile health clinics to support these causes. Women are taught how to prevent mother-to-infant HIV transmission, how to breast-feed, and how to protect themselves and their children from disease.
